Out of Memory

If the memory becomes full while you’re making copies, the screen displays

OUT OF MEMORY

If you were scanning the first page to be copied, press Stop/Exit to cancel the operation and restart to make a single copy. If you were scanning a subsequent page, you will have the option to press Mono Copy or Colour Copy to copy the pages scanned so far—OR—Press Stop/Exit to cancel.

You will need to clear some fax messages to make some additional memory available before you can continue.

To gain extra memory, you can turn off Fax Storage (See Setting Fax Storage, page 48)OR—Print fax messages in memory. (See Printing a Fax from Memory, page 29)
